The rpmsg channels are currently created and deleted only through
the device announcements from a remote processor. Two new exported
functions, rpmsg_create_channel and rpmsg_destroy_channel, are added
to be able to create and delete a rpmsg channel on a particular
virtual processor.
This is required for creating/deleting a channel from the HLOS-side
(needed by the rpmsg socket driver).

+/**
+ * rpmsg_create_channel - create a rpmsg channel using its name, desc, id and
+ * address
+ * @vrp: the virtual processor on which this channel is being created
+ * @name: name of the rpmsg channel
+ * @desc: description of the rpmsg channel
+ * @src: source end-point address for the channel
+ * @dst: destination end-point address for the channel
+ *
+ * This function provides a means to create new rpmsg channels on a particular
+ * virtual processor. The caller supplies the address info, name and descriptor
+ * for the channel. This is useful when creating channels from the host side.
+ *
+ * Return: a pointer to a newly created rpmsg channel device on success,
+ * or NULL on failure
+ */
+struct rpmsg_channel *rpmsg_create_channel(struct virtproc_info *vrp,
+ const char *name, const char *desc,
+ int src, int dst)
+{
+ struct rpmsg_channel_info chinfo;
+
+ strncpy(chinfo.name, name, sizeof(chinfo.name));
+ strncpy(chinfo.desc, desc, sizeof(chinfo.desc));
+ chinfo.src = src;
+ chinfo.dst = dst;
+
+ return __rpmsg_create_channel(vrp, &chinfo);
+}
+EXPORT_SYMBOL(rpmsg_create_channel);

+/**
+ * rpmsg_destroy_channel - destroy a rpmsg channel
+ * @rpdev: rpmsg channel to be destroyed
+ *
+ * This function is the primary means to destroy a rpmsg channel that was
+ * created from the host-side. This API is strictly intended to be used only
+ * for channels created using the rpmsg_create_channel API.
+ *
+ * Return: 0 on success, or a failure code otherwise
+ */
+int rpmsg_destroy_channel(struct rpmsg_channel *rpdev)
+{
+ struct device *dev;
+ struct virtio_device *vdev = rpmsg_get_virtio_dev(rpdev);
+
+ if (!rpdev || !vdev)
+ return -EINVAL;
+
+ dev = &rpdev->dev;
+ if (dev->bus != &rpmsg_bus || dev->parent != &vdev->dev)
+ return -EINVAL;
+
+ device_unregister(dev);
+
+ return 0;
+}
+EXPORT_SYMBOL(rpmsg_destroy_channel);
